About Skry greek yogurt

Skyr Greek Yogurt is a thick, creamy dairy product originating from Icelandic cuisine, celebrated for its rich taste and nutritional benefits. Made from skim milk, it undergoes a straining process similar to Greek yogurt, resulting in a high-protein, low-fat composition. Each serving is packed with essential nutrients like calcium, vitamin B12, and probiotics, supporting bone health, digestion, and immunity. Naturally low in sugar, Skyr is a smart choice for those seeking a healthy snack or ingredient for smoothies, parfaits, or savory recipes. However, flavored varieties may contain added sugars, so choosing plain options is often a healthier alternative. This yogurt’s dense and satisfying texture makes it an excellent addition to a balanced diet, promoting energy and fullness without excessive calories. Whether enjoyed solo or incorporated into meals, Skyr Greek Yogurt combines Icelandic tradition with modern nutritional appeal.
